Instituted in 1888 as the highest award of the Order of the Rising Sun. A beautiful and extremely rare decoration, well executed in silver gilt with red enamelled insignia incorporating a red glass cabochon in the centre, mounted to a silver with white and violet enamelled base presenting smooth rays with flowers between each cluster of three white rays, the reverse presents a vertical pinback flanked by dual prongs, engraved with a previous museum code "B620-4420-3037 GC", measuring an impressive 91mm x 91.3mm, weighing 145 grams, minor crazing evident in the white enamels, extremely fine.
Footnote: This Order is conferred in recognition of extraordinary accomplishments in the public and political spheres. It is often awarded to Japanese and foreign notable statesmen, diplomats, judges, former prime ministers, and senior cabinet ministers. Before this award was established as an Order of its own in 2003, it was the highest award in the Order of the Rising Sun.
